From Talkers:
PPM Data – Round Two. “Holiday” 2017 ratings information has been released for Washington (D.C.), Boston, Miami, Detroit, Seattle, Phoenix, Minneapolis, San Diego, Denver, Tampa, Baltimore, and St. Louis. Nielsen Audio’s “Holiday” 2017 survey period covered December 7 (2017) – January 3 (2018). The vast majority of (but not all) major improvements by music stations in this sweep is attributable to a transition to all-Christmas music. Managing editor Mike Kinosian provides his “Takeaways” from all of these PPM-markets.
Denver – After hanging out a December +1.8, KOSI “101.1 Real-Music-Variety” follows with a +3.7 (7.8 – 11.5, 6+) as the Bonneville adult contemporary property is #1 for the third month in a row. This (11.5) is its best 6+-showing since 11.6 in “Holiday” 2016. Trending 2.6 – 2.9 – 2.6 (October – November – December, 6+), Entravision Spanish adult hits KJMN “La Suavecita 92.1” posts a +.6 in “Holiday” 2017 to 3.2 (#18 to #14, 6+). Without an increase the past three sweeps for an overall loss of six-tenths (4.1 – 3.7 – 3.7 – 3.5, 6+), KSE Radio Ventures’ hot AC KIMN “Mix 100 Today’s Best Mix” registers a gain of one-half share to 4.0 (6+) and leaps into the top ten (#13 to #8). Its classic hits-oldies sibling KXKL “KOOL 105 Denver’s Greatest Hits” adds two-tenths to 3.8 (#12 to #10, 6+), thus pulling the plug on three decreases in succession that accounted for a cumulative -.9 (4.5 – 4.4 – 4.0 – 3.6, 6+). In three straight down or flat sweeps, Bonneville-owned KKFN “Sports Radio 104.3 The Fan” is a cumulative -1.3 (4.5 – 4.2 – 4.2 – 3.2, 6+) and fades from the top ten (#8 to #14). This is the fourth straight decline for iHeartMedia triple A KBCO “World Class Rock” (third to fifth) for a collective -2.0 (6.6 – 6.3 – 5.9 – 5.5 – 4.6, 6+). An overall +.9 in November and December (1.9 – 2.4 – 2.8, 6+), cluster-mate KBPI “Rocks the Rockies” coughs up eight-tenths to 2.0 (6+) and departs the top twenty (#16 to #21). Also in that iHeartMedia cluster, CHR KPTT “95.7 The Party – Denver’s #1 Hit Music Station,” which was up six-tenths in November and December (3.7 – 4.0 – 4.3, 6+), regresses by seven-tenths in “Holiday” 2017 to 3.6 (6+), exiting the top ten (#7 to #12). Faltering by one-half share each are Bonneville country outlet KYGO, which is down or flat for the eighth month in a row for a collective -1.4 (6.6 – 6.5 – 6.4 – 6.1 – 6.0 – 6.0 – 5.7 – 5.2, flat at #2, 6+), and Entercom classic rock KQMT “99.5 The Mountain” (4.2 – 3.7, #8 to #11, 6+). After six straight sweeps without a loss for an overall +.5 (1.8 – 1.8 – 1.8 – 1.9 – 2.1 – 2.3 – 2.3, 6+), iHeartMedia news/talk KHOW slips by one-tenth to 2.2 (6+), yet inches up from #20 to #19.
